15、4 1 Scope This European Standard specifies a method for the determination of zearalenone in maize based baby food, barley flour, maize flour, polenta, wheat flour and cereal based foods for infants and young children by high performance liquid chromatography (HPLC) with immunoaffinity cleanup and fl
16、uorescence detection. This method has been validated in two interlaboratory studies. The first study was for the analysis of samples of maize based baby food, barley flour, maize flour, polenta and wheat flour ranging from 10 g/kg to 335 g/kg, and the second study was for samples of cereal based foo
17、ds for infants and young children ranging from 9 g/kg to 44 g/kg. EN ISO 3696:1995, Water for analytical laboratory use Specification and test methods (ISO 3696: 987). 3 Principle A test portion is extracted with aqueous acetonitrile or methanol according to the pr
19、oducts analyzed. The extract is then diluted with phosphate buffered saline (PBS) to give an aqueous extract that is applied to an immunoaffinity column containing antibodies specific for zearalenone. Zearalenone is purified and concentrated on the column and removed from the antibodies using aceton
20、itrile or methanol as eluent. Zearalenone is quantified by reverse-phase high performance liquid chromatography (RP-HPLC) with fluorescence detection. 4 Reagents 4.1 General Use only reagents of recognised analytical grade and water complying with grade 1 of EN ISO 3696:1995, unless otherwise specif
21、ied. Solvents shall be of quality for HPLC analysis, unless otherwise specified. Commercially available solutions with equivalent properties to those listed may be used. 4.2 Disodium hydrogen phosphate, Na2HPO4 anhydrous or Na2HPO412 H2O. 4.3 Potassium chloride (KCl). 4.4 Potassium dihydrogen phosph
22、ate, KH2PO4. 4.5 Sodium chloride (NaCl). 4.6 Sodium hydroxide (NaOH). 4.7 Hydrochloric acid solution, mass fraction w(HCl) = 37 % in water. 4.8 Hydrochloric acid solution, substance concentration c(HCl) = 0,1 mol/l. Dilute 8,28 ml of hydrochloric acid solution (4.7) to 1 l with water. EN 15850:2010
23、(E) 5 4.9 Sodium hydroxide solution, c(NaOH) = 0,1 mol/l. Dissolve 4 g of sodium hydroxide (4.6) in 1 l of water. 4.10 Phosphate buffered saline (PBS) solution, c(NaCl) = 120 mmol/l, c(KCl) = 2,7 mmol/l, c(phosphate buffer) = 10 mmol/l, pH = 7,4. Dissolve 8,0 g of sodium chloride (4.5), 1,2 g of anh
24、ydrous disodium hydrogen phosphate or 2,9 g of Na2HPO412 H2O (4.2), 0,2 g of potassium dihydrogen phosphate (4.4) and 0,2 g of potassium chloride (4.3) in 900 ml of water. After dissolution, adjust the pH to 7,4 with hydrochloric acid solution (4.8) or sodium hydroxide solution (4.9) as appropriate,
